I like to make a carrot shape out of clay and then stick a wooden drum stick down the middle. Roll it on a hard surface to get a hollow form. You could use a little less clay that way. Drum sticks are cheap from Amazon. An easy way to make a tube without an extruder. Maybe a good way to make a overflow tube for a sink. Or a large tube for a sculpture of some kind.
